Subscribe Us

Responsive Advertisement

Advertisement

Train Test Split | Training and Testing data | Machine Learning(ML)

 import pandas as pd

from sklearn.model_selection import train_test_split
from sklearn.linear_model import LinearRegression
data=pd.read_csv('sum.csv')
X=data[['X','Y']]
Y=data['SUM']
X_train,X_test,Y_train,Y_test=train_test_split(X,Y,test_size=.2)
# print(X_train)
# print(Y_train)
model=LinearRegression()
model.fit(X_train,Y_train)
y_pred=model.predict(X_test)
# print(y_pred)
df=pd.DataFrame({'actual':Y_test,'predict':y_pred})
print(df)



Post a Comment

0 Comments